STOLEN TROXLER MOISTURE DENSITY GAUGE

A Troxler moisture density gauge Model # 3411B, Serial # 9905 containing 8.1 millicuries Cs-137 and 40 millicuries Am-241:Be was stolen from a company field technician's SUV while parked at a motel in Kanawha City, WV sometime between 10:00 pm 10/30/03 and 7:00 am 10/31/03. The gauge was locked inside its case at the time of the theft. The licensee notified the Kanawha City police department and will be notifying NRC Region 1.

* * * UPDATE ON 11/03/03 @ 0957 BY DOD PHILLIPS TO GOULD * * *

Missing Troxler gauge was found along some railroad tracks near where it was stolen, undamaged and intact. It was taken to a volunteer fire department in Boone, Cty. WV. The licensee was notified by the fire department on 11/03/03 and they have sent someone to get it.

LOST HUMBOLDT NUCLEAR GAUGE

The licensee reported that a technician left their office in Chesapeake, VA for a jobsite with the Humboldt gauge in the back of his truck and at approximately 0730 he noticed the gauge was missing. He notified his office of the incident and managers left the office in search of the gauge. They located the gauge intact and undamaged in the street not too far from the office at 0745. The gauge contained 11 millicuries of Cs - 137 and 40 millicuries of Am - 241. It was a Humboldt model 5000 serial # 4403. The gauge was taken to another jobsite.

NON-CONSERVATISM IN DESIGN METHODOLOGY FOR LOSS OF RCP (REACTOR COOLANT PUMP) SEAL COOLING

"The design data used to support Dominion's methodology to cope with a loss of [RCP] seal cooling (which was based on Westinghouse WCAP-10541 Rev. 2) may be non-conservative. The NRC issued an SER on Westinghouse report WCAP-15603 that indicates data from this new model must consider a 20% probability that the hot RCP seals may result in up to 182 gpm leakage per pump if seal cooling is lost for more than 13 minutes. Assuming this higher leak rate, the requirements of Appendix R, Section III.L, cannot be met since Pressurizer level could not be maintained. Current methodology indicates Surry will lose charging and seal cooling for greater than 13 minutes from a fire in the Emergency Switchgear Room. This report is being made pursuant to 10 CFR 50.72 (b)(3)(ii)(B).

"The NRC resident [inspector] was notified of this condition."
